Top Reasons to Install Balcony Safety Nets in High-Rise Apartments
Living in a high-rise apartment comes with plenty of advantages. You get beautiful views, better ventilation, natural sunlight, and a comfortable outdoor space right outside your living room. But an open balcony also comes with safety concerns, especially for families with young children, pets, or elderly members.
A properly installed balcony safety net for high-rise apartments can provide an additional protective barrier without making your balcony feel closed or uncomfortable.
Beyond child safety, these nets can also help prevent pets from escaping, reduce the entry of birds, and stop lightweight objects from accidentally falling through open spaces.
Let’s look at the top reasons why installing a balcony safety net can be a practical choice for high-rise apartment living.
1. Provides Additional Protection for Children
Children are naturally curious. They may want to look over the balcony railing, reach for a bird, or retrieve a toy that has moved toward the edge.
In a high-rise apartment, even a small mistake can have serious consequences.
A professionally installed safety net creates an additional barrier between the child and the open balcony area.
However, a safety net should never replace adult supervision. Parents should continue to keep young children away from balcony edges and avoid placing chairs, stools, tables, or other climbable furniture near railings.
2. Helps Keep Pets Safe
Cats, puppies, and small dogs can be surprisingly adventurous.
A pet may try to chase a bird, jump toward something outside, or squeeze through a railing gap. Balcony safety nets can help create a more secure boundary and reduce the possibility of accidental escapes or falls.

3. Reduces the Risk of Objects Falling
High-rise balconies can also pose a risk when small objects accidentally fall through open railings.
Toys, lightweight household items, plant leaves, and other objects can easily slip through gaps.
A properly fitted balcony net can act as an additional barrier, helping reduce the chance of lightweight objects falling from the balcony.
Residents should still avoid throwing or deliberately placing objects against the net.
4. Helps Keep Pigeons Away
Balcony safety nets can serve another useful purpose: bird protection.
Open balconies often become attractive nesting and resting spaces for pigeons. Their droppings, feathers, and nesting materials can make the area difficult to maintain.
A properly designed net can prevent pigeons from entering the balcony while allowing fresh air and sunlight to pass through.

10. UV-Resistant Nets Are Suitable for Outdoor Conditions
Balcony nets remain exposed to sunlight, rain, dust, and changing weather conditions.
For long-term outdoor use, it is important to choose a quality net with suitable UV and weather resistance.
When comparing balcony safety nets in Hyderabad, ask the service provider about:
- UV resistance
- Tensile strength
- Material quality
- Weather resistance
- Expected service life
- Fixing accessories
Choosing the right material can make a significant difference in durability.

Balcony Safety Nets for Children and Pets: Important Safety Tips
A safety net is an additional protective measure, not a complete substitute for responsible supervision.
For better balcony safety:
- Never leave young children unattended on balconies.
- Keep furniture away from balcony railings.
- Don’t allow children to climb or lean against the net.
- Keep pets supervised.
- Don’t attach swings or heavy objects to the net.
- Inspect the net and fixing points regularly.
- Keep sharp objects away from the mesh.
- Replace damaged sections promptly.
These precautions can help maintain a safer balcony environment.
